As Project Manager, you will be responsible for the successful execution of our projects in all technical, commercial, and scheduling aspects, to meet the requirements of the end users and customers.
The projects are mainly related to Automation Distributed Control Systems (DCS) but can also include other digital solutions like digital twins or other solutions from the Emerson portfolio.
You will be working together with multiple functional teams such as Lead Engineers, Engineering centers, Sales, etc., to decisively contribute to customer success, whether internal or external.
